About The Role:

We have an amazing opportunity within our Independent Living Service. We are looking for a Full Time Service Coordinator to visit older customers in their own homes and match them with a home helper or volunteer. This is an exciting role for someone who is enthusiastic, proactive and confident. Working as part of a larger team we aim to provide excellent services for people living at home or returning from hospital.

Our aims are to promote the well-being of all older people, make later life a fulfilling and enjoyable experience, reduce any barriers that cause social isolation and loneliness and thus enable older people to flourish. Ultimately, you’ll be a part of a solution that enables older people to stay in their own home for longer, to be as independent as possible and feel less isolated.

About AUKWSBH

We are known for our excellent work with older people in the UK. We are an ageing population, and many older people have no one else but us. We are passionate about inspiring and enabling people over 50 to Love Later Life.

We provide various services and activities within the community, helping people, their families and carers by providing opportunities for people to stay independent, have fun, socialise and build friendships. We also deliver some services for people over 18. We offer rewarding roles, flexibility and the chance to be part of an amazing team.
